MONARCH GROUP CASE STUDY
THE CHALLENGE
The Monarch Group is a leading UK-based travel group with core activities in scheduled
airline operations, tour operations and aircraft engineering. It is headquartered in London
Luton, offering airline capacity of some seven million sector seats and tour operating
passenger volumes of some 850,000 customers.
The Group has an over 50-year trading history and comprises well-regarded and longestablished travel brands with strong heritage.
The holding company of The Monarch Group is Monarch Holdings Limited, the principal
subsidiaries of which are Monarch Airlines, Monarch Aircraft Engineering and Monarch
Travel Group, which houses a number of household-name tour operators including Cosmos
Holidays, Avro and somewhere2stay.com.
The Monarch Group is the UK’s largest privately-owned unified travel group and employs
approximately 3,000 people.
In August 2014, Monarch confirmed it was undergoing a strategic review, with the objective
of defining the optimal structure to take the company forward. As a result, Monarch
required significant change to their Oracle HR and Payroll solution within a very short
timescale, in order to meet the demands of the restructure, and realise the full benefits of
their reorganisation.
THE SOLUTION
Monarch required a partner organisation with knowledge of the Airline industry and fluent in
business process re-engineering associated with the Oracle HCM suite. The decision to utilise
the services of e-Resolve was due to our long standing relationship with the organisation, indepth knowledge of their current business processes, and a track record in delivering the
realisation of business benefits to their organisation within exceptional timescales. e-Resolve
worked closely with Monarch’s HR/Payroll Systems team to identify the requirements,
reacting and adapting proactively in a very fluid environment. The project required significant
re-engineering of the existing solution to incorporate the changes to employees’ terms and
conditions, including, but not limited to:

Impact analysis of the business requirements in conjunction with the existing solution





Simplification of Organisational Structures involving the redesign of the business
layers and employee assignment information
Restructuring of employee’s terms and conditions through:
o New Payments and Deductions, as well as the removal of those payments
made redundant as part of this process
o Moving away from Spinal Point to Grade Rate functionality as a result of the
simplification of Monarch’s grading structure
Standardisation of system integrated processes
Absence related changes incorporating automation of newly identified requirements
due to employee restructure
Changes to Holiday schemes conditions
Furthermore, e-Resolve’s proactive approach to projects, with the intent of ‘Adding Value’ by
simplifying and automating processes where possible, resulted in the development of a
number of solutions including:



Designing user friendly processes, such as Web ADI interfaces for the automation of
Work Structure changes, thereby creating repeatable processes which can be used to
facilitate future restructures, as part of Monarch’s ongoing Business As Usual
activities.
Automation of Assignment record changes through PL/SQL-based concurrent
program logic,utilising Oracle’s published API’s, with appropriate and detailed success
and error reporting.
Automation of Absence upload processes, allowing business areas to upload mass
absenceinformation via a user friendly interface and reducing the overhead entry
time.
